-- Hi everybody, <http://java.apache.org/jservssi/> Apache JSSI is a Java servlet that provides support for including dynamic servlet output from within HTML documents via the <SERVLET> tag as specified by the JavaSoft Java Web Server. It is tested and developed for Apache JServ but runs on any JSDK 2.0 compliant servlet engine. Apache JSSI 1.1.1 fixes a NullPointerException bug found in 1.1 and adds two new init parameters: o to switch the debugging output (1.1 did always log its execution time). o set the Content-Type charset (provided by <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>) Since we had a packaging problem with 1.1.1, we repacked it and called it 1.1.2 - it also contains a minor performance improvement patch for the URL rewriting ParameterPropagatingSSI.
